Introduction
Heavy-duty outdoor tents form the physical backbone of retail roadshow campaigns across Europe, functioning simultaneously as weather protection and as branded marketing real estate. For retail marketers and event planners, the structure itself is rarely the final consideration — pricing, lead time, printing quality, and compliance with regional import regulations, including the EU's Carbon Border Adjustment Mechanism (CBAM) for aluminum products, increasingly shape supplier selection.
Practitioners in this space commonly report several recurring pain points: rigid minimum order quantities that block small-batch or trial purchases, standardized production workflows that cannot accommodate mid-cycle design changes, generic unbranded units that fail to meet campaign visibility requirements, and compressed timelines that leave little room for urgent revisions before an event. These frictions are particularly acute for roadshow campaigns, which often require rapid deployment across multiple European markets with tight, campaign-specific branding.

2. Losberger De Boer
Losberger De Boer, headquartered across Germany and the Netherlands, is a long-established provider of temporary and semi-permanent structures, including large clear-span tents used for exhibitions, sporting events, and industrial or retail applications throughout Europe. The company's structures are generally oriented toward large-scale semi-permanent installations rather than small, printed pop-up units for individual roadshow stops.
3. MasterTent
MasterTent, based in Germany, specializes in aluminum-frame pop-up gazebos and promotional tent systems designed for retail and trade show branding. The company offers modular frame configurations and printed canopy options and maintains broad distribution across European retail and promotional event markets.
4. Vispronet
Vispronet, a Germany-based supplier, focuses on promotional display products, including printed pop-up tents, flags, and banners produced through in-house digital printing services. The company primarily serves small and mid-size European businesses seeking branded booth materials for retail roadshow and trade show activations.
5. Gala Tent
Gala Tent, headquartered in the United Kingdom, manufactures and retails pop-up gazebos, marquees, and market stall tents using aluminum and steel frame options. The company supplies UK and European retail, market trading, and promotional event customers, with a range of canopy fabric weights and printed branding add-ons.
6. Airwave Europe
Airwave Europe, based in the United Kingdom, provides inflatable event structures and dome tents used in retail activation and experiential marketing campaigns across Europe. Its rapid-deployment inflatable frame technology is positioned as an alternative to traditional aluminum pop-up gazebo systems for time-constrained setups.
7. Vertigo
Vertigo designs branded custom tents and event structures for retail and promotional marketing campaigns, offering printed canopy and sidewall customization across pop-up and inflatable tent product lines used in roadshow and activation contexts in Europe and North America.
8. GL Events
GL Events, headquartered in France, is an international event solutions group offering temporary structure rental, supply, and installation services for retail activations, trade shows, and sporting events across Europe. The company operates through direct rental and structure supply divisions rather than a standardized retail product catalog.
